The cheapest way to get from Monaco-Monte-Carlo Station to Casino de Monte-Carlo is to line 12 bus which costs €1 - €2 and takes 9 min.
The fastest way to get from Monaco-Monte-Carlo Station to Casino de Monte-Carlo is to line 12 bus which takes 9 min and costs €1 - €2.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Pont Sainte-Devote and arriving at Square Beaumarchais. Services depart every 20 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 4 min.
The distance between Monaco-Monte-Carlo Station and Casino de Monte-Carlo is 1 km.
The best way to get from Monaco-Monte-Carlo Station to Casino de Monte-Carlo without a car is to line 2 bus which takes 6 min and costs .
The line 2 bus from Pont Sainte-Devote to Square Beaumarchais takes 4 min including transfers and departs every 20 minutes.
Monaco-Monte-Carlo Station to Casino de Monte-Carlo bus services, operated by Monaco - CAM, depart from Pont Sainte-Devote station.
Monaco-Monte-Carlo Station to Casino de Monte-Carlo bus services, operated by Monaco - CAM, arrive at Square Beaumarchais station.
